Abstract

The present invention relates to a stone wall structure that is formed between the soundproof wall, and among the soundproof walls installed to block noise in a place such as between an apartment complex and a road, an intermediate wall is formed at regular intervals separately from reinforced concrete or brick and therebetween. It was developed to solve the problem that the construction was inconvenient but there was a case to form a soundproof wall in;

A soundproof wall comprising an H beam which is entered at regular intervals, and a plurality of sound insulation panels stacked vertically between the adjacent H beams;

A plurality of wood panels having a rectangular plate shape stacked vertically between the adjacent H beams without the soundproof panels inserted at predetermined intervals in the soundproof wall;

A mesh mesh of a metal material having a relatively same spacing and having a same area as the front surface of the laminated wood panel and fixed to the front surface of the wood panel by a plurality of fixing pins;

A pressurized cement layer coated on the front surface of which the mesh network is fixed;

It relates to a stone wall structure formed between the soundproof wall, characterized in that consisting of a stone plate made of one or more pieces attached to the front surface of the crimped cement layer.

Description

The constructure of stone wall for sound proof wall

The present invention relates to a stone wall structure formed between the soundproof walls, when described in more detail in the conventional soundproof wall separately when the stone wall is formed at a predetermined interval of reinforced concrete or brick and the soundproof wall between the construction work is inconvenient and cost The present invention relates to a stone wall structure formed between sound barriers developed to solve the problem.

Unlike in the past, in many parts, various environmental problems are caused, and one of them, the prevention of noise pollution, and its technologies have been developed and applied.

Representative examples are soundproof walls installed around railroads and roads. Soundproof soundproof panels with sound absorption function and transparent soundproof panels that can see the opposite view because they do not reflect sound and are transparent. It is installed by mixing.

In particular, transparent soundproof panels are often used between apartment complexes and adjacent roads to secure the view of the lower floors.

However, in this case, because it is an urban area, the aesthetics are not good when only a simple soundproof wall is formed.

Therefore, places such as apartment complexes, without spoiling the aesthetics of the apartment, form a soundproof wall with luxurious decoration to enhance the dignity of the apartment.

The structure forms a stone wall with reinforced concrete or brick at regular intervals and forms a soundproof wall including soundproof panels therebetween.

In the case of general soundproof walls, H beams are installed at regular intervals and soundproof panels are inserted between them. However, the installation is very simple. On the other hand, the above-described method is relatively complicated and expensive to install. There was a problem.

The present invention was developed to solve the above problems, the object of the present invention is to develop a stone wall structure to facilitate the construction of the soundproof wall of the stone wall is arranged for the purpose of decoration in the middle of the soundproof wall section.

In addition, it is to develop a stone wall structure to be able to construct a variety of shapes easily in a desired shape beautifully inside or outside.

In order to achieve the above object, the present invention provides a soundproof wall composed of a plurality of soundproof panels stacked vertically inserted between the H beam and the adjacent H beam inserted at a predetermined interval;

A plurality of wood panels having a rectangular plate shape stacked vertically between the adjacent H beams without the soundproof panels inserted at predetermined intervals in the soundproof wall;

A mesh mesh of a metal material having a relatively same spacing and having a same area as the front surface of the laminated wood panel and fixed to the front surface of the wood panel by a plurality of fixing pins;

A pressurized cement layer coated on the front surface of which the mesh network is fixed;

Characterized in that it consists of a stone plate made of one or more pieces attached to the front of the crimped cement layer.

In addition, the pressurized cement layer is characterized in that it is composed of a first pressurized cement layer which is applied to the entire surface of the mesh network and solidified, and a second pressurized cement layer for attaching the first pressurized cement layer and the stone plate.

As described above, in the present invention, the H-beam is installed at a predetermined interval, and the desired part of the installer can easily form a soundproof panel or a stone wall structure.

In addition, the inner wood panel or the outer stone can be arranged in a variety of applications desired by the user, the appearance is beautiful.

Accordingly, the configuration of the present invention will be described in detail with reference to the accompanying drawings so that those skilled in the art can easily understand and reproduce.

Figure 1 is a perspective view according to an embodiment of the present invention, a portion consisting of a stone plate 7 is formed for each predetermined section of the soundproof wall consisting of a plurality of soundproof panels (2).

This is accomplished by forming a wall with brick or reinforced concrete and attaching a stone plate to the front surface in order to form such a part. However, in this case, the sound insulation panel 2 is inserted between adjacent H beams 1. Unlike the separate construction of the soundproof panel (2) and the bottom and both sides of the concrete was used because the method was difficult to install.

However, in the case of the present application, the H beam (1) is erected at regular intervals, such as a general highway side or railway side soundproof wall, and a soundproof panel (2) is inserted into the soundproof panel (2) installation section, and the structure to be described below will be described below. It is to be formed by the construction is to have the advantage of very easy.

Figure 2 is a side cross-sectional view according to an embodiment of the present invention, Figures 3a to 3b is a conceptual diagram showing an assembly process according to an embodiment of the present invention, will be described in more detail the configuration of the present invention.

The configuration of the present application is to use the structure of the soundproof wall composed of a plurality of sound insulation panels (2) stacked vertically between the H beam (1) and the adjacent H beam (1) to be entered at regular intervals. A plurality of wood panels (3) having a rectangular plate shape stacked vertically between the adjacent H beams (1) without inserting soundproof panels (2) at predetermined intervals in the soundproof wall;

A metal mesh network 5 having a relatively spacing spacing fixed to the front surface of the wood panel 3 by a plurality of fixing pins 4 having the same area as the front area of the laminated wood panel 3;

A pressurized cement layer (6) coated on the front surface to which the mesh net (5) is fixed;

Characterized in that it consists of a stone plate (7) consisting of one or more pieces attached to the front surface of the pressing cement layer (6).

In the case of the wood panel (3) has a very low adhesiveness with the cement should have a connection means in the middle.

Therefore, the mesh net 5 is fixed to the wood panel 3 and the pressing cement is applied to form a good adhesive surface.

In this case, the pressing cement layer 6 may be coated on the entire surface of the mesh net 5 to solidify the first pressing cement layer 61, the first pressing cement layer 61, and the stone plate 7. It is preferable to comprise the 2nd press cement layer 62 for adhesion | attachment.

In the case of the stone plate (7) after processing the natural stone it may be attached in the form of tiles or artificial marble may be attached.

Therefore, it is possible to attach a stone plate (7) in the form of a pattern on the front surface or give a change in the arrangement visually beautiful.
